PHENIX CITY, Ala. (WTVM) – Phenix City Schools is relaunching its middle school acceleration program under a new name: The Advanced Academy.
The program is designed to provide motivated middle school students with rigorous coursework, advanced learning experiences and expanded opportunities for future academic success.
The Advanced Academy reflects the district’s commitment to academic excellence and student achievement while aligning with updated state guidance and instructional expectations. The program will allow eligible students to engage in accelerated learning pathways that prepare them for advanced coursework, college readiness and future career opportunities.
Program criteria
Phenix City Schools has implemented updated program criteria and accountability measures to ensure instructional quality and student success. These include:
- Adherence to pacing guides reviewed in collaboration with Alabama State Department of Education subject area specialists
- Ensuring all course standards are taught with fidelity during instruction
- Ongoing communication and collaboration among school administrators, counselors and teachers to support students in meeting graduation requirements
- Documentation of standards coverage through aligned assignments within the student information system
- Consistent implementation of admission and grading expectations for all participating students
The district’s acceleration model has demonstrated results for students. In Phenix City Schools’ most recent graduating class, more than 60 students earned 15 or more college credit hours before graduating from high school due to opportunities created through the district’s accelerated academic pathways…
